Responsibilities

* Responsible for and manage the Customer Experience services within reception and workplace and how it impacts all client employees and visitors
* Proactive communicator with all key influencers within JLL and client
* Liaising with the team and other key stakeholders.
* Provide written reports and quality data as required
* Support the operational 1FM Workplace Experience Survey NPS
* Own your operational space to ensure a fantastic Service Journey for customers within your location
* Support the look and feel of the welcome area from a housekeeping, cleaning perspective both internally and externally
* Be aware of all and any projects which are being undertaken within the portfolio which may have an impact on operational delivery, contract or client risk.
* Ensuring full statutory and operational compliance is achieved in line with contract KPI’s.
* Ensure compliance with JLL and client H&S processes and procedures, including internal and external audits.
* Actively participate and contribute to all team and management meetings.
* To ensure that customers are given a prompt and efficient service and expectations are consistently exceeded.
* To regularly monitor customer feedback and produce an appropriate action plan based on the results.
* To maintain an effective business relationship with the client by understanding their needs and transferring these into the location.
* To ensure that you deliver what you promise to the customer, client and team.
* To ensure that all agreed service objectives are met in line with client expectations.
* To be aware of changing needs of customers and adjust the service accordingly in line with global standards
* To ensure that all agreed service objectives are met in line with client expectations.
* To provide an excellent standard of client service
* Support admin and financial support as and when required
* Any other duties required as part of the role as and when requested


Qualifications

* You are passionate about people, providing them with great experiences. A natural "people person" with exceptional Customer Service skills
* Has strong relationship building skills to be able to get to know, understand and respond to the needs of our staff and customers
* High attention to detail
* Flexible and proactive
* Ability to react quickly and decisively when faced with a problem or issue
* Team player, 3 years’ experience in working within a Front of House or Reception environment ideally gained within a corporate or hotel environment
* Able to work off their own initiative and with minimal direction
* Strong team player with a commitment to support their colleagues
* Exceptionally organised and skilled in multi-tasking
* Computer Literate – good understanding and working knowledge of office software.
* Communication – good level written, oral communications skills. An influential communicator, with the ability to deliver clear and concise messages and identify mutually agreeable solutions
* Proven track record of achievement
* An ability to understand problems, its impact and provide resolutions in a timely manner
* Feel empowered to take action and resolve issues quickly and thoughtfully
* Excellent time management and organisational skills
* Ability to work under pressure and to tight deadlines
